Mint Lemonade Recipe

Mint lemonade is the perfect drink to cool you down on a hot summer day.  It's fancy enough for a wedding or baby shower and easy enough for everyday meals. 
Prep Time5 minutes
Total Time10 minutes
Course: Drinks
Cuisine: American
Servings: 8 people
Calories: 207kcal
Author: The Carefree Kitchen

Ingredients

  • 1 cup water
  • 2 cups sugar
  • 2 cups lemon juice
  • 6 sprigs mint leaves
  • 4 cups ice

Instructions

  • In a medium saucepan, combine the water and sugar and bring to a low simmer, making sure the sugar dissolves. Remove from the heat and let the syrup come to room temperature.
  • Once cooled, pour the simple syrup into a serving pitcher and add the lemon juice.
  • Keep in the fridge until you're ready to serve and then add it to ice. Enjoy!

Notes

If the lemonade is too sour, add a little extra water. But keep in mind that you want your lemonade to be pretty strong so that when you add ice, it isn't too diluted.
